Prepare Your Vehicle For Summer
Keep Your Cool-ant
Summer heat can be brutal on your car, and the scorch will only increase over time. The Met Office predicts that within 50 years, the British summer will “be between 1 and 6°C warmer and up to 60% drier”.
A well-maintained cooling system is essential for combating the rising temperatures. By preventing overheating, a cooling system can save you from forking out on expensive repairs.
Our Top Tip: Check your coolant levels regularly when the engine is cool. The level should be between the minimum and maximum fill level indicator.
Breath of Fresh Air (Conditioning)
Beating the heat is key to a pleasant summer drive. A functional air conditioning system is your chill-est friend on the road.
Before you hit the tarmac, make sure your AC is up to snuff. Turn on the AC and see if cool air comes out. If it’s weak or takes a long time, you might have low refrigerant or other issues.
Our Top Tip: Watch out for strange noises, bad smells, or leaks around the AC unit. If your AC isn’t cooling effectively, get a professional to diagnose and fix it.

Pump Your Ride
Proper tire care is important year-round, but especially in hot weather. A rough rule of thumb is for every 10°C rise this summer, your tyre’s pressure will lower by 1-2 PSI (pounds per square inch). Here’s what to keep in mind:
- Checking Tire Pressure: Monitor your pressure using a gauge and inflate to the recommended level found in your car’s manual. Under-inflated tires can overheat and increase the risk of blowouts.
- Tread Depth: Make sure your tires have enough tread for good traction on hot roads. You can check the tread depth using a simple gauge or the trade-approved penny test.
Our Top Tip: If your budget is flexible, consider switching to summer tires for better performance in hot weather. They offer improved grip and handling compared to all-season tires on dry and wet roads.
Prepare Yourself For Summer
Suspending Discomfort
The warm allure of the sun is one of life’s greatest pleasures, but it can also be taxing. Here’s how to keep yourself cool and focused:
- Hydration is Key: Dehydration can make you drowsy and slow your reflexes. A 2017 study found that dehydrated drivers made more mistakes than usual, with errors in judgement increasingly sharply after the 90-minute mark. Pack plenty of water and sip regularly, even if you don’t feel thirsty.
- Dress for the Heat: Lightweight, breathable clothes will help you stay cool. Consider window tinting or sunshades to block the sun’s rays and reduce heat inside the car.

Steering Towards Success
Adapting your driving techniques for hot weather can enhance safety and reduce the risk of heat-related issues:
- Drive Smoothly: Aggressive driving, like rapid acceleration and braking, puts extra strain on your engine. Opt for moderate speeds and maintain a safe distance from other vehicles. This reduces engine stress and gives you more time to react to unexpected situations.
- Turn Off Unnecessary Electronics: Excessive power drain can put a strain on your car’s electrical system and indirectly contribute to engine heat. Turn off features like phone chargers or high-powered audio systems if you’re not using them.

Plot Your Roadmap
A well-planned route is the key to a relaxing and enjoyable summer road trip. Here’s how to make your journey smooth sailing:
- Beat the Heat: Schedule regular breaks every couple of hours to get a breath of fresh air. While service stations are convenient, add a little exploration to your journey by planning your stops in picturesque villages! Additionally, try to plan your driving outside of the hottest part of the day (typically 3-6pm), aiming for early mornings or evenings.
- Be Prepared: Use navigation apps to stay updated on traffic and road closures. Identify rest stops and petrol stations beforehand. This ensures you know where to find fuel, refreshments, and opportunities to stretch your legs.
